A group of five silver-mounted canes Various dates 19th/early 20th century Comprising a silver-mounted faux grained briarwood cane, monogramed "ESD" to handle terminal; an English silver-mounted bamboo cane, the handle terminal engraved "Wm Spencer," the silver marked with maker's mark JA, Birmingham, 1908, missing ferrule; a silver and malacca walking stick, the silver handle decorated in the rococo style, the white metal collar with with blank cartouche, the silver apparently unmarked; a silver and mahogany walking stick, the silver handle with shield reserve monogrammed "ME," the silver apparently unmarked, with modern rubber ferrule; and a Victorian silver-mounted ebonized wood photographic walking stick, the handle opening to reveal two photographic portraits, one of man the other a woman, the silver marked maker's mark JH, Birmingham, 1888. (5).
L: 38 in. (longest) PROVENANCE: The collection of award-winning independent film director Larry Clark, New York.
